Comment renommer un fichier dans PowerShell

Comment renommer un fichier dans PowerShell
PowerShell est un outil de ligne de commande largement utilisé pour automatiser plusieurs tâches sur Windows. PowerShell vous permet d'effectuer toutes les tâches à l'aide de sa console, qui peut être effectuée en utilisant l'interface graphique de Windows. Le fichier Rename est une opération de traitement des fichiers qui est utilisée pour renommer les fichiers. Bien que cela ne prenne pas de temps s'il est effectué à l'aide de l'interface graphique, les amateurs de coquille préféreraient le support de ligne de commande PowerShell pour le faire. Cet article fournit une brève démonstration du renomment d'un fichier à l'aide de PowerShell.

Comment renommer un fichier PowerShell

Chaque action de PowerShell est soutenue par une applet de commande, une fonction ou un alias. Ici, nous visons à renommer un fichier. L'applet de renom sur les éléments de PowerShell vous permet de renommer les fichiers de PowerShell. Les fonctions de commande de renommée sur la syntaxe fournie ci-dessous:

La syntaxe écrite ci-dessous est pratiquée en renommant un fichier disponible dans votre répertoire de travail actuel.

> Renom-item "" -newname ""

Cependant, vous pouvez également renommer un fichier placé à un autre emplacement sur votre machine. Pour cela, vous devez fournir le chemin d'accès de ce fichier en utilisant le paramètre de chemin comme décrit dans la syntaxe ci-dessous:

> Renom-item -path "" -newname ""

Nous avons fourni divers exemples qui renomment dans les deux contextes.

Exemple 1: Renommer un fichier dans le répertoire actuel

Nous sommes actuellement connectés au F: conduire et exécuter le LS commande pour obtenir les fichiers / répertoires à l'intérieur F: conduire:

> LS

Nous renommerons le fichier nommé démo.SMS pour linuxhint.SMS. Pour ce faire, la commande écrite ci-dessous est exécutée:

> Renommer "Demo.txt "-newname" Linuxhint.SMS"

Exemple 2: Renommer un fichier présent dans un (s) emplacement (s)

Si les fichiers que vous souhaitez renommer résident autres que l'emplacement de répertoire de travail actuel, vous devez donner le chemin d'accès de ce fichier en utilisant le -Chemin paramètre. Par exemple, la commande fournie ci-dessous renommera un fichier qui réside à «D:\»Et le chemin complet de ce fichier est«D: \ Conférence.docx". Il est observé que la commande modifie également le nom et l'extension du fichier.

> Renomage-item -Path "E: \ Conférence.docx "-newname" localiser.SMS"

Exemple 3: Utilisation du paramètre Confirmer

Le paramètre de confirmation confirmera avant d'exécuter la commande. Par exemple, la commande écrite ci-dessous utilise le «Confirmer«Paramètre de la commande« Rename-Item »pour modifier le nom du fichier«E: \ localiser.txt "à" Conférence.SMS". Lorsque la commande est exécutée,

> Renommer-Item -Path "E: \ Locate.Conférence txt "-newname".txt "-confirm

Exemple 4: Utilisation du paramètre pasthru

Le paramètre Passthru de PowerShell imprime la sortie de la mise en cmdlet de renom. L'exécution par défaut de Rename-Item ne montre aucun résultat sur la console. Pour obtenir également la sortie sur l'écran PowerShell, vous devez utiliser le paramètre pasthru. Nous avons utilisé le renommée de renom pour renommer le fichier "E: \ Conférence.SMS" pour "Localiser.SMS”Utilisation du paramètre Passthru:

> Renomage-item -Path "E: \ Conférence.txt "-newname" localiser.txt "-passthru

Conclusion

Les applications PowerShell offrent des fonctionnalités étendues pour effectuer des opérations de base et de niveau avancé. L'applet de renom sur les éléments de PowerShell vous permet de renommer des fichiers dans PowerShell. Cet article explique la méthode pour renommer un fichier dans PowerShell. Un fichier peut être renommé facilement à l'aide de l'attaque de renommée de PowerShell. Si le fichier réside dans votre répertoire de travail actuel, seul le nom de fichier est suffisant. Cependant, si un fichier réside à un autre emplacement, vous devez fournir le chemin complet du fichier.